Wild Child is a one-day course dedicated to children 6-12 years of age and their parents. This course is designed to teach children basic outdoor safety, what to carry on a hike, and how to assist in their own rescue in the case of a wilderness emergency. We will also focus on differentiating between animal tracks, deciduous-vs-coniferous trees, basic navigation, and ways to unplug and genuinely enjoy the outdoors.
Each child must be accompanied by at least one parent. Skills are specifically chosen to be age appropriate and the “Explain, Experience, Explore” teaching style is a fun way for children to learn and retain the skills. We have taught our children these skills using the same material and methods.
